Saragossa Crisphead lettuce, also known as Batavia lettuce, is a popular variety of lettuce that is known for its crisp texture and sweet flavor. The leaves of this lettuce are a beautiful light green color with a slightly ruffled edge, and they form a tight head that is perfect for salads and sandwiches.

One of the unique features of Saragossa Crisphead lettuce is its ability to withstand heat and drought. This makes it a great choice for gardeners in hot, dry climates who struggle to grow other lettuce varieties. The lettuce is also resistant to bolting, which means it can be harvested for longer periods without turning bitter.

Saragossa Crisphead lettuce is not only delicious, but it's also highly nutritious. It's a great source of vitamins A and C, as well as minerals like calcium and potassium. It's also low in calories and high in fiber, making it a great choice for anyone looking to maintain a healthy diet.

When it comes to growing Saragossa Crisphead lettuce, it's important to plant the seeds in well-draining soil and to keep the soil consistently moist. The lettuce should be planted in a location that receives partial shade, especially during the hottest part of the day. With the right growing conditions, Saragossa Crisphead lettuce can be harvested in just 60 to 70 days.

Overall, Saragossa Crisphead lettuce is a delicious and nutritious addition to any garden. Its ability to withstand heat and drought, along with its resistance to bolting, makes it an ideal choice for gardeners in hot, dry climates.

Growth Timeline

  • Growing Season: Year Round (in mild climates)
  • First Harvest: You may start picking leafs as soon as there are at least 3 mature leaves (4-5" long), which takes about 3-4 weeks. Always keep at least 3 leaves on plant for vegetative growth to continue.
  • Final Harvest: 5-8 weeks

Growing Zone

Most leafy greens like the cooler temperatures, but they can generally grow year-round. You want to be aware of the extreme temperature ranges in your region. Refer to the guidelines below:

COLD CLIMATES

  • If you live in a location where the temperatures dip below freezing, hold off on growing until night temperatures are consistently in the 40's.
  • On the occasional dips into the 30's, you can cover your seedlings with a sheet overnight.

WARM CLIMATES:

  • If you regularly experience temperatures above 90 degrees, you may want to focus on herbs and heat-tolerant fruiting plants (tomatoes and peppers) instead.

To find out what extreme temperatures your location experiences, check out the USDA zone for your region.
